Hi, I had a code working in the 7.8.0 (R2009a) Release. Now - working under R2011b - I got the following error: "Undefined function 's2y' for input arguments of type 'double'."
Since I copied the s2y-function manually from old to new version, also tried the example provided at the MathWorks Page and still got the same error I'm suspecting something changed with the Versions interpretation of the function?
As the "s2y" function seems to belong to the RF Toolbox I checked the Release Notes and see if I can find something - but that didn't help a lot either.
I don't know where else to look, any ideas would be appreciated.

I suggest to check if RF Toolbox is installed in your matlab version.

Thanks, yes I checked by asking matlab "ver" and it wasn't listed. I then started the installation of 2011b matlab again and chose "Custom Installation" to check if RFSim is installed/re-install. But it is not listed there. So could this be a problem with the version or with our obtained license?

Thanks for your help!, I figured it out: it really was because of the licences. Obviously they recently changed. The code worked after I copied not only s2y.m but also CheckNetworkData.m manually.
